public abstract class AbstractMemoryOnlySearchReceiveOperationHandler extends AbstractNonBlockingReceiveOperationHandler
If configured to use Memory Only Search, the read/take operation will use ReadModifiers.MEMORY_ONLY_SEARCH
/ TakeModifiers.MEMORY_ONLY_SEARCH
accordingly.
Modifier and Type | Field and Description |
---|---|
protected boolean |
useMemoryOnlySearch |
nonBlocking, nonBlockingFactor
Constructor and Description |
---|
AbstractMemoryOnlySearchReceiveOperationHandler() |
Modifier and Type | Method and Description |
---|---|
boolean |
isUseMemoryOnlySearch()
Returns whether the handler is configured to use memory only search or not.
|
void |
setUseMemoryOnlySearch(boolean useMemoryOnlySearch)
Allows to configure the take/read operation to be performed in a memory only search manner.
|
doReceiveBlocking, doReceiveNonBlocking, receive, setNonBlocking, setNonBlockingFactor
public AbstractMemoryOnlySearchReceiveOperationHandler()
public boolean isUseMemoryOnlySearch()
public void setUseMemoryOnlySearch(boolean useMemoryOnlySearch)
useMemoryOnlySearch
- if true, will use ReadModifiers.MEMORY_ONLY_SEARCH
/ TakeModifiers.MEMORY_ONLY_SEARCH
as part of the read/take modifiers.Copyright © GigaSpaces.